DAVID CAMERON'S Conservatives today put the crusade to save small shops centre stage.
A special Tory commission set up to study threats to independent traders came back with a landmark report recommending action. In a major boost for the Evening Standard's Save Our Small Shops campaign, Mr Cameron personally endorsed the need to protect traditional small businesses.See the full content of this document
